I generally put the bottled beer back into a cardboard box to … WebJan 14, 2024 · The bottle conditioning phase can really help off flavors mellow out and bring out all of the qualities in your beer. In most cases, longer is going to be better. That doesn't mean you need to let the beer sit for six months or anything, but it never hurts to keep a few six packs at room temp for a while even after the beer is ready for drinking.
WebNov 30, 2024 · Place the bottles in the fridge overnight as this minimizes the foaming when you pop them open. When you open every bottle, ensure you cover each with sanitized tin foil and let them remain open for about 1 to 4 hours, and the beer will start to degas naturally. After this period, recap all of them in new bottle caps.
